NVR Inc
CONSUMER CYCLICAL · RESIDENTIAL CONSTRUCTION · USA
NVR, Inc. is a company engaged in home construction. It also operates a mortgage banking and title services business. The company primarily operates on the East Coast of the United States.
Taylor Morn Home
CONSUMER CYCLICAL · RESIDENTIAL CONSTRUCTION · USA
Taylor Morrison Home Corporation, is a public housing builder in the United States. The company is headquartered in Scottsdale, Arizona.
